Young Boomerang Needle Holder features a spring mechanism in the handle and allows for attachment of different sized needles for suturing. Needles are available in small, medium, and large to accommodate a range of cases. Made with premium grade German stainless steel.

Vas Isolation Forceps feature ball tips to gently grasp the vas deferens prior to piercing and injecting anesthesia. The instrument pulls the vas away from the other structures of the scrotum to aide in localizing the anesthesia. The forceps have ring handles for precise grasping and isolation of the vas.

No Scalpel Vasectomy Instruments include a ring clamp and a hemostat to be used in no scalpel vasectomy procedures. Both tools feature gold finger rings for precise and accurate grasping or dissecting of the vas deferens tube during the procedure. The hemostat features a curved sharp point to cleanly puncture the scrotum and access the vas deferens.

Lowsley Tractor comes in straight and curved ends with jaws that can be opened and closed by a knob at the handle. The instrument is ideal for applying traction to the prostate gland during a prostatectomy. The rounded tips allow it to be easily and comfortably introduced into the perineum.
